How do stainless steel check valves improve the corrosion resistance of piping systems?

Publish Time: 2025-08-11
Stainless steel check valves play a vital role in improving the corrosion resistance of piping systems. Through their unique material properties and design advantages, stainless steel check valves not only effectively resist attack from various corrosive media but also significantly extend the service life of the entire piping system, ensuring long-term stable operation.

First, stainless steel's inherent corrosion resistance is one of the main reasons why it is the preferred material for check valves. The chromium element in stainless steel forms a dense protective chromium oxide film on the surface, effectively isolating external corrosive substances from the metal substrate, preventing further corrosion. This self-healing mechanism maintains the integrity of the stainless steel even in harsh operating environments, such as seawater containing chloride ions or the acidic and alkaline solutions found in chemical plants. Therefore, using stainless steel check valves can significantly improve the corrosion resistance of the entire piping system, reducing the risk of leaks and failures caused by corrosion.

Second, optimizing the design of stainless steel check valves is also a key factor in improving corrosion resistance. Modern stainless steel check valves typically feature streamlined designs to minimize turbulence and eddy currents during fluid flow, reducing localized pressure fluctuations and wear. Furthermore, a well-designed internal structure avoids dead spots and deposit accumulation, areas most susceptible to corrosion. For example, in industrial applications handling particulate-laden media, a carefully designed valve body cavity ensures smooth flow and prevents solid particles from becoming trapped inside the valve, leading to pitting or crevice corrosion. This design not only enhances the corrosion resistance of the check valve itself but also indirectly improves the durability of the entire piping system.

Furthermore, the sealing performance of a stainless steel check valve is crucial to maintaining the integrity of the piping system. High-quality seals and precision-machined seat mating surfaces ensure a near-perfect seal when closed, eliminating the possibility of corrosive media entering the pipeline. Especially in high-pressure and high-temperature environments, excellent sealing performance prevents external corrosion caused by media leakage and oxidation and deterioration of internal metal components. For example, in the petrochemical industry, poorly sealed valves in pipeline systems used to transport high-temperature oils or chemical reagents can not only lead to media loss and economic losses, but can also threaten the safe operation of equipment due to increased corrosion.

Furthermore, the performance of stainless steel check valves in special operating conditions cannot be ignored. For outdoor installations exposed to high humidity, salt spray, or direct atmospheric exposure, ordinary metal valves are susceptible to oxidation and rust. However, stainless steel check valves, with their excellent oxidation resistance, can maintain excellent operating conditions under these harsh conditions for extended periods. For example, in coastal desalination plants and offshore oil platforms, stainless steel check valves are widely used in seawater pipelines. They not only resist the intense corrosion of seawater but also adapt to frequent temperature and pressure fluctuations, ensuring the normal operation of critical equipment.
